Как смоделировать наличие веб-камеры в HTML5? - PullRequest
1 голос
/ 30 апреля 2019

Я разрабатываю угловое 7 приложение, которое снимает фотографии с камер телефона или веб-камеры на компьютер. Но одна из моих рабочих машин не имеет веб-камеры. Таким образом, я хотел бы смоделировать наличие камеры.

В идеале я хотел бы смоделировать его из видеофайла, или списка файлов изображений, или одного изображения, или пустого поддельного изображения в крайнем случае.

Я уже использую модуль WebcamModule из 'ngx-webcam', но это не обязательно.

Фактический код HTML выглядит следующим образом:

<!-- in component.html -->
  <webcam [height]="500" [width]="500" [trigger]="triggerObservable" (imageCapture)="handleImage($event)"
    *ngIf="showWebcam" [allowCameraSwitch]="allowCameraSwitch" [switchCamera]="nextWebcamObservable"
    [videoOptions]="videoOptions" (cameraSwitched)="cameraWasSwitched($event)" (initError)="handleInitError($event)">
  </webcam>
  <br />

  <button mat-icon-button (click)="triggerSnapshot();">
    <mat-icon>camera</mat-icon>
  </button>
  <button mat-icon-button (click)="showNextWebcam(true);">
    <mat-icon>switch_camera</mat-icon>
  </button>

и основано на https://stackblitz.com/edit/ngx-webcam-demo

:)

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...